The document summarizes key findings from an expert at Google about online shopping trends in 2010. It finds that (1) shoppers start holiday shopping earlier and end later than in previous years, (2) coupons and promotions are still very important for driving online sales, and (3) search traffic on key shopping dates like Black Friday and Cyber Monday saw large increases in 2009 and will likely continue to rise. The expert provides recommendations for retailers to start promotions early, offer incentives like coupons, integrate marketing across channels including search and social media, and focus on proven channels like search.
